Modern hydraulic service tools are focusing on "Green Hydraulics." This involves reducing fluid leakage through precision-engineered seals and improving thermal management with High-Performance Aluminium Oil Coolers. Reducing parasitic power loss in pumps and valves directly correlates with lower carbon footprints for industrial operators.
The integration of sensors into Hydraulic Valve Blocks and Piston Motors allows for real-time monitoring of pressure, temperature, and flow. This shift toward "Smart Hydraulics" enables predictive maintenance, where components are serviced based on actual wear patterns rather than fixed schedules.

Aluminium pumps offer excellent heat dissipation and are lightweight, ideal for mobile equipment. Cast Iron Gear Pumps, however, are preferred for high-pressure industrial applications where durability and resistance to hydraulic shocks are paramount.
